India vs Bangladesh A Growing Cricket Rivalry

When you talk about modern-day cricket in Asia, one of the most intriguing contests is India vs Bangladesh. Over the years, this matchup has transformed from a one-sided affair into a competitive clash that garners attention not just in South Asia but across the cricketing world. Both teams bring passion, skill, and an unmatched desire to dominate, making every face-off memorable for fans.

The emotional connection between the two nations only amplifies the excitement. For Bangladesh, a victory against India is often seen as a sign of progress and pride, while for India, it’s about maintaining dominance and responding to spirited challenges. The result is a rivalry that goes beyond numbers and scorecards — it’s about identity, pride, and the never-ending pursuit of excellence.

India vs Bangladesh History of Their Encounters

The history of India vs Bangladesh cricket matches is fascinating. In the early stages, India often had the upper hand due to its superior experience and resources. However, Bangladesh slowly carved its path, improving steadily and occasionally pulling off surprising victories. Each encounter contributed to building a competitive narrative that now makes this rivalry worth watching.

Over time, these matches became more than just about winning or losing. For Bangladesh, beating India became a symbol of progress in world cricket, while India viewed these games as opportunities to test new talent and strategies. What once seemed like a predictable contest has now evolved into a rivalry full of intensity, unpredictability, and high stakes.

The Rise of Bangladesh as a Cricketing Force

Bangladesh has come a long way from being considered underdogs. With improved infrastructure, coaching, and a pool of talented youngsters, they’ve made giant strides in international cricket. Victories against big teams, including India, have only added to their confidence and inspired a new generation of cricketers.

Today, Bangladesh boasts world-class players who can single-handedly change games. Their batting has depth, their bowling has variety, and their fielding intensity is commendable. No longer are they viewed as easy opponents; instead, they are respected as a team capable of competing with the best, and India has often felt that challenge firsthand.

Who are some key players in this rivalry?


From India, legends like Sachin Tendulkar, Virat Kohli, and MS Dhoni have left their mark. On the Bangladesh side, stars like Shakib Al Hasan, Tamim Iqbal, and Mushfiqur Rahim have been central figures in shaping the rivalry.
